Elements Affecting Repair Expenses



When thinking about roof repair expenses, numerous crucial factors enter into play that can dramatically impact your budget plan.

Initially, the sort of roof product you have actually picked affects the total expenditure. Asphalt shingles, for example, commonly cost less to repair than slate or floor tile roofs.

Next, the dimension of the area that requires fixing is essential. Larger areas will normally require even more materials and labor, increasing expenses.

The degree of the damage also matters. Minor leaks may only require patching, while comprehensive damages could necessitate a complete substitute of roof shingles or even structural fixings.


Furthermore, your place plays a role; locations with high labor prices or certain building codes might see enhanced expenditures.

Weather can additionally impact the timeline and cost, as fixings in harsh climates might need specialized equipment or products.

Last but not least, the service provider you choose influences prices, so it's smart to get numerous quotes.

Each of these aspects can shift your roofing system repair work prices, so comprehending them assists you get ready for the economic dedication in advance.

Estimating Your Repair Work Budget



Estimating your fixing budget calls for a cautious evaluation of both the instant costs and potential unexpected expenditures. Start by gathering quotes from neighborhood contractors. These first price quotes will offer you a standard for the job required.

Look carefully at the products and labor costs, as these can vary significantly between carriers.

Next off, think about the age and condition of your roof covering. If it's aging, you could wish to consider the opportunity of additional repair services that could develop once work begins. For instance, hidden damages may be discovered once the shingles are removed, leading to raised costs.

It's important to allot an additional 10-20% of your allocate these unforeseen issues.

Don't forget to consist of any kind of necessary authorizations or inspections in your spending plan. These can add to your overall costs however are important for compliance and safety.

Finally, think of just how the timing of your repair work can impact costs. Off-season repairs may be more affordable, so plan accordingly.
